Overnight Oats with Oat Milk and Chia Seeds

No-cook breakfast combining rolled oats, oat milk, and dairy-free yogurt, sweetened with honey or maple syrup and vanilla. Chia seeds add texture and nutrition. Prepare in a jar and refrigerate at least 2 hours or overnight for a ready-to-eat morning meal.
Ingredients
- ½ cup old-fashioned rolled oats, whole
- ½ cup oat milk, unsweetened

- 1 tablespoon chia seeds, whole
- 1 tablespoon honey or maple syrup, liquid sweetener
- ¼ teaspoon vanilla extract, pure
Instructions
- 1
Combine oats, oat milk, dairy-free yogurt, chia seeds, honey or maple syrup, and vanilla in a jar and mix until combined.
- 2
Cover and refrigerate for at least 2 hours or overnight.
- 3
Add toppings as desired before eating.
Tips
Stir well before eating to distribute chia seeds evenly throughout.
